In "Gambling with Armageddon," Pulitzer Prize-winning author Martin Sherwin provides a comprehensive examination of the Cuban Missile Crisis within the broader context of the Cold War. This riveting narrative delves into the origins and consequences of nuclear weapons in the post-World War II era, exploring pivotal moments from the Truman Administration's atomic bomb discussions to President Kennedy's development during the crisis. By utilizing new sources and materials, Sherwin presents a nuanced portrayal of the geopolitical tensions between the United States and the Soviet Union, emphasizing the critical significance of this event in the nuclear arms narrative.
